  20. i'd go for 300, you could get the 364 but then you'd have to either chop it (a hassle and can ruin the barrel) or cover it with a suppressor or such. tbh in the short term i wouldn't bother changing the barrel just yet, as a general rule the other factors (ammo weight/quality, hop, good air seal, good energy for the site limit etc) have much more influence than the barrel does so you're better off pursuing them first.

  23. you don't need to be too exacting, a few mm isn't going to be too much of an issue. it's only if you're doing a radical change in barrel length that you need to start worrying about voluming issues.
